Editorial Reviews

Product Description

Here are the stimulus training methods used by mounted police officers to teach their horses to face any situation. When this training is competently done, it works, and that is proven every day of the week by the thousands of police horses successfully working the streets throughout the world.


About the Author

Jim Barrett is truly an expert in the world of police horses. In the 25 years of his involvement, he has been a trainer, supervisor and finally manager of one of the most successful mounted units in Southern California. Jim Barrett can be contacted via e-mail at www.policehorsepros.com.

3.0 out of 5 stars Review of Spooky Horse, September 30, 2008
I thought the book was good but needed more instructions on how to make your horse less spooky. It didn't go into alot of details on what to do to prevent spooks, or handle spooks, etc
